An LFL Zoom Presentation featuring Pastor Michael Salemink, Executive Director of Mission & Ministry, Lutherans For Life

Our culture is wrestling with questions about sexuality and gender. Many of our communities, congregations, and families are struggling with these issues as well. How do our bodies reflect and confess the grace of God? For what privileges and responsibilities has He made us male and female? How does He safeguard these gifts? How can we incorporate and care for individuals experiencing suffering and temptation related to sexuality and gender? How may we speak truth and show love in such sensitive situations? We will be motivated by the Gospel of Jesus Christ. We will examine instruction from Scripture, engage observations of science, and explore opportunities for servanthood.
